Residential Education seeks a collaborative and student-centered professional to serve as the Assistant Director for Recruitment, Training, and Leadership. At the University of South Florida, Residential Education takes a holistic approach to student learning and development. We are seeking an educator who is both detail-oriented and forward-thinking, with the ability to strengthen our focus on student success and excellence. As a member of the Residential Education leadership team, the Assistant Director provides vision, coordination, and strategic direction for staff recruitment, training, and student leadership initiatives. This role is integral to cultivating a high-performing team of residential professional staff, enhancing student engagement, and fostering a community where students thrive personally, socially, and academically. The Assistant Director will partner across the department and the university to ensure programs, services, and operations reflect best practices in residential education while advancing the mission and values of USF.

Responsibilities

Recruitment and Selection Leads, designs, implements and assess staff selection for all levels of staff within Residential Education, inclusive of student staff and graduate staff. Collaborate with Program Director for Academic Initiatives and Residential Community Programs and Assistant Directors in Residential Education to meet full time, graduate, and student staff selection needs. Serves as a liaison with the College of Education and the College of Student Affairs Program for graduate assistantship selection processes. Recruits and retains diverse student, graduate, and professional staff to the department. Manages undergraduate, graduate, and full time staff on boarding and off boarding processes. Collaborates with Residence Life Coordinators to coordinate all items related to student winter break employment.

Training and Development Designs on-boarding, on-going training, development programs and processes for full time, graduate, and undergraduate staff, specifically focusing on learning goals within the Residential Education Residential Curriculum. Collaborate with Program Director for Academic Initiatives and Residential Community Programs and Assistant Directors in Residential Education to meet the needs of full-time, graduate and undergraduate staff training and development programs. Shares various training offerings provided nationally and at USF to provide comprehensive opportunities for staff. Collaborates with campus partners in training and development opportunities.

Supervision and Student Leadership Supervises the Coordinator for Recruitment, Training, and Leadership, assisting in staff recruitment and training, and overseeing Residence Hall Association (RHA) and National Residence Hall Honorary (NRHH). Maintains strong connections with companies used by the student leadership organizations to raise funds for student initiatives. Functionally oversees committees within Residential Education to move training, recruitment, and selection processes forward.

Administrative Manages all student staff employment records. Works with our Student Success Resource Management and Development (RMD) and representatives of Department of Human resources at USF to drive our processes productively forward. Participates in USF, Student Success, and departmental development activities. Stays current in higher education, employee learning, etc. (through readings, trainings, workshops, conferences). Coordinates budget for all areas related to the Assistant Director for Recruitment, Training, and Leadership position. Assistant Director for Training, Selection, and Leadership may be asked to serve on-call in a mid manager duty rotation, and is an emergency personnel during times of emergencies and evacuations on campus.

Leadership Serves as a member of the Residential Education Leadership Team to provide overall leadership, direction, coordination, collaboration and guidance for all Residential Education programs, services, and operations. Contributes to the Residential Education vision, mission and values through participation in strategic planning, department goal setting, and determining priorities. Infuses best practices into processes, ensuring the creation of safe, secure, and learner-centered environments using a curricular approach to education in the residence halls. Serves as a role model and vision caster for areas related to the position where efficiency and excellence can be enhanced.

Performs other duties as assigned. Qualifications

SB 1310: Substitution of Work Experience for Postsecondary Education Requirements

A public employer may include a postsecondary degree as a baseline requirement only as an alternative to the number of years of direct experience required, not to exceed:

(a) Two years of direct experience for an associate degree; (b) Four years of direct experience for a bachelor's degree; (c) Six years of direct experience for a master's degree; (d) Seven years of direct experience for a professional degree; or (e) Nine years of direct experience for a doctoral degree

Related work experience may not substitute for any required licensure, certification, or registration required for the position of employment as established by the public employer and indicated in the advertised description of the position of employment.

Minimum Qualifications that require a high school diploma are exempt from SB 1310.

About USF

The University of South Florida is a top-ranked research university serving approximately 50,000 students from across the globe at campuses in Tampa, St. Petersburg, Sarasota-Manatee and USF Health. USF is recognized by U.S. News & World Report as a top 50 public university and the best value in Florida. U.S. News also ranks the USF Health Morsani College of Medicine as the No. 1 medical school in Florida and in the highest tier nationwide. USF is a member of the Association of American Universities (AAU), a group that includes only the top 3% of universities in the U.S. With an all-time high of $738 million in research funding in 2024 and as a top 20 public university for producing U.S. patents, USF uses innovation to transform lives and shape a better future. The university generates an annual economic impact of more than $6 billion. USF's Division I athletics teams compete in the American Athletic Conference. Learn more at www.usf.edu.
